Remote Senior Machine Learning Platform Engineer – Fintech Foundation @ Hopper

This job has now closed and is no longer accepting applications.
See related jobs

Archive Job Description

Hopper is continually redefining how people travel, combining a best-in-class travel agency with a portfolio of proprietary fintech offerings that give our customers peace of mind when booking travel.  More than 100M monthly active users are exposed to our products through our mobile app and a growing list of partners such as CapitalOne, Uber, Nubank, and Air Canada.  With a real-time feed of 50B+ priced itineraries daily along with more than ten years of history and multiple external data sources, we have unparalleled insight about pricing and demand trends.
This is a unique opportunity to join our growing Fintech Foundation team and help millions of people travel better, for less. Our team enables our product teams to deliver new products to market faster; produce better quality pricing and provisioning models faster; and be more responsive to changing market conditions, product construction and service outages.   As a Senior Machine Learning Engineer, you will be directly responsible for developing the services and tooling on our golden path for model development and delivery in collaboration with our product engineers, data scientists and product managers.  This will include aspects of our feature platform, model pipeline automation, model deployment and observability infra, and ownership of several tier-one production services.

In this role, you will

  • Build the next generation of our predictive modeling infrastructure, setting standards for code and performance
  • Tame huge volumes of real-time streaming data and simplify access to offline data for model development
  • Work in a complex dynamic environment with a rich API tier
  • Collaborate with a diverse group of people, giving and receiving feedback for growth
  • Execute on big opportunities, helping Hopper’s continued rise to the top of the travel industry

A perfect candidate has

  • Thrived with machine learning techniques and technology for model development and deployment, particularly in the Google Cloud Platform environment
  • Experience designing streaming data systems with tools such as GCP Dataflow, GCP PubSub, Kafka, Flink, or Akka/Pekko Streams.
  • Experience with traditional batch ETL tools like Airflow and SQL is also an asset.
  • Familiarity with Scala (or other functional, statically-typed languages) for backend development and Python for ML automation
  • Expertise with various data stores (transactional and warehouse) such as Spanner and BigQuery
  • Comfortable mentoring and leading people at different stages in their career
  • Excel in cross-functional teams, working with Product Managers, Data Scientists, full stack Engineers, and other highly skilled specialists
  • Passion for quality; writing robust, performant and testable code for our customers
  • Comfortable being on-call for critical production services relied upon by all of Hopper

More about Hopper

At Hopper, we are on a mission to become the world’s best — and most fun — place to book travel. By leveraging massive amounts of data, advanced machine learning algorithms, Hopper combines its world-class travel agency offering with proprietary fintech products to help customers spend less and travel better. Ranked the third largest online travel agency in North America, the app has been downloaded over 100 million times and continues to gain market share globally.
Here are just a few stats that demonstrate the company’s recent growth:
Hopper sells $6 billion worth of travel and travel fintech every year; 2022 sales were up 3X over 2021. In 2022, Hopper increased its revenue 2.5X year-over year.
The company’s bespoke fintech products, such as Flight Disruption Guarantee and Price Freeze, now represent around 50% of Hopper’s total app revenue.
Given the success of its fintech products, Hopper launched a B2B initiative called Hopper Cloud in late 2021. Through this partnership program, any travel provider (airlines, hotels, banks, travel agencies, etc.) can integrate and seamlessly distribute Hopper’s fintech or travel inventory. As its first Hopper Cloud partnership, Hopper partnered with Capital One to co-develop Capital One Travel, a new travel portal designed specifically for cardholders.
Other partners include Marriott, Uber, Agoda, CommBank and many more to be announced.
Hopper Cloud now comprises more than 50% of Hopper’s business; Hopper Cloud made around as much in 2022 as all of the Hopper app did in 2021.
Recognized as one of the world’s most innovative companies by Fast Company four years in a row, Hopper has been downloaded over 100 million times and continues to have millions of new installs each month. Hopper is now the #3 largest online travel agency in North America.
Hopper has raised over $750 million USD of private capital and is backed by some of the largest institutional investors and banks in the world. Hopper is primed to continue its acceleration as the world’s fastest-growing mobile-first travel marketplace.
Come take off with us!